Sarah Ferguson to return to UK amid Jeffrey Epstein fallout, according to reports
The former royal stripped of her titles last year is reportedly relocating from Switzerland to a rented home in England.
The short version
- Sarah Ferguson is reportedly moving back to the UK from a Swiss chalet to rent a property in the home counties.
- The move follows severe professional and personal fallout over her past ties to convicted sex offender Jeffrey Epstein, leading both Ferguson and her ex-husband Andrew Mountbatten-Windsor to lose their royal titles.
- The ongoing scandal has prompted the closure of Ferguson's charity, the loss of her patronages, and the pulping of her latest children's book.
Key facts
- Sarah Ferguson is reportedly preparing to move into a rented six-bedroom property in the home counties after spending time at a Swiss chalet in Verbier.[The Guardian]
- Ferguson and her ex-husband Andrew Mountbatten-Windsor lost their royal titles last year due to public backlash over their associations with Jeffrey Epstein.[The Guardian]
- Document releases disclosed emails showing Ferguson maintained friendly contact with Epstein following his child sex crime convictions, despite publicly regretting the association.[The Guardian]
- Ferguson's charity, Sarah's Trust, suspended operations, multiple organizations revoked her patronages, and six connected businesses were wound down in February.[The Guardian]
What remains uncertain
- It remains unverified whether US law enforcement authorities will formally interview Ferguson regarding her past communications and visits with Epstein.[The Guardian]
